OvenWerks | zequence: looking at http://kxstudio.linuxaudio.org/Applications it appears Carla is not one of the Cadence tools. | 00:58 |
---|---|---|
OvenWerks | zequence: I think I would argue for it being packaged separately anyway, because it can, because it does not rely on any of the rest of Cadance and because it is useful on it's own. | 01:06 |
OvenWerks | I think Catia could be packaged on it's own too. I don't know if it is more stable than patchage or not. I like the idea of patchage, but I have personally had trouble with it's stability. It has crashed on me sometimes. | 01:14 |
OvenWerks | zequence: is there a debian tool for packaging? | 01:14 |
OvenWerks | How would I discover the depends for building for example? | 01:15 |
OvenWerks | zequence: with regard to Cadence: In most ways it seems to be much like what we envision a -controls app to be. I think something like that should be either/or. That is we package and use Cadence or we work on -controls. Having both would be confusing and potentially could break things if both were used to make similar tweaks. | 01:19 |
zequence | OvenWerks: There are a bunch of helper scripts for packaging, but other than that, I'm not exactly an expert. Usually, the source will tell you what it needs dependency wise. | 07:49 |
zequence | Needs a bit figuring out, since package names in Debian may not be the same as the original source name | 07:50 |
zequence | libraries usually begin with "lib" | 07:50 |
zequence | devscripts is a bunch of helper scripts | 07:50 |
zequence | In order to test a build you can use pbuilder | 07:52 |
zequence | That should confirm whether or not dependencies are correct | 07:53 |
zequence | An alternative to pbuilder is cowbuilder | 07:54 |
zequence | debian/rules is a special make file, and it is possible to add a bunch of special configs there for the build. | 07:57 |
zequence | https://www.debian.org/doc/manuals/maint-guide/dreq.en.html#rules | 07:57 |
zequence | I think Ross had good advice on packaging, and that was to do it for Debian and get help from Debian Mentors. They have a mail list there. | 08:04 |
zequence | http://mentors.debian.net/ | 08:04 |
zequence | I'm kind of stuck at writing my apt search tool, which I could have already finished for our purposes, but I was trying to figure out how to make it more generic. | 08:08 |
zequence | It searches from all supported Debian and Ubuntu repositories, by first downloading the content files (files, packages and source) from all repos | 08:09 |
zequence | Takes a while, just to download the files, and seemingly, Ubuntu does not have the same exact setup as Debian, though the difference is small. | 08:10 |
DalekSec | Or sbuild. See also: dh-make | 09:00 |
OvenWerks | zequence: I have used pbuilder before, I'll try that, put in what deps I think try and add from there. | 12:43 |
Len1510 | Went to my W partition... and am now doing another upgrade... -controls is one of the upgrading things. | 23:19 |
Len1510 | But it will be at least an hour I think. | 23:20 |
Len1510 | Ack! someone has added the category "System" to our Documentation desktop files. (I hope it wasn't me ;) | 23:30 |
Len1510 | http://standards.freedesktop.org/menu-spec/latest/apas02.html shows Documentation as not being a sub category. I think I will go back and remove the System. | 23:32 |
Len1510 | I will make a bug first | 23:34 |
Len1510 | Bug #1491661 | 23:50 |
ubottu | bug 1491661 in ubuntustudio-menu (Ubuntu) "ubuntustudio documentation appears in system menu as well as the ubuntustudio menu" [Undecided,New] https://launchpad.net/bugs/1491661 | 23:50 |
Len1510 | I am guessing linian would make a fuss over using Documentation with no main category. I would suggest Education is better than system, but in either case the *.menu file may need to be fixed. | 23:52 |
Len1510 | s/linian/lintian | 23:53 |
Generated by irclog2html.py 2.7 by Marius Gedminas - find it at mg.pov.lt!